Research Abstract

To examine the application of Thiobacillus ferrooxidans in the leaching of silver sulfide, effect of silver ion on the ferrous ion and elemental sulfur oxidation activities of T. ferrooxidans was investigated.
11 strains of T. ferrooxidans used in this study were isolated from the waters of sulfide mineral mines and a smelter in Japan.
Silver ion inhibited ferrous ion oxidation activity of T. ferrooxidans. Oxidation rate decreased as silver concentration increased. Maximum silver concentration that bacteria could oxidize. 90% of ferrous ion(initial concentration 4.0x10^<-2>mol/1)at is from 0. llppm to 0.28ppm. A Copper tolerant strain that grew, -in the mediums with gradually increasing copper concentration up to-13g/l had higher silver tolerance. The strain oxidized 90% of ferrous ion at the silver concentration of l. Oppm. A nickel tolerant strain that grew in the medium with gradually increasing nickel concentration up to log/l had less silver tolerance.
Elemental sulfur oxidation activity of T. ferrooxidans was inhibited at the silver concentration of 5ppm. An adapted strain that grew in the medium with gradually increasing silver concentration oxidized elemental sulfur at the silver concentration of 5ppm.
